Eupatorium hyssopifolium | hyssop-leaved boneset

Native to the southern edge of New England, this is another wonderful species for sandy or well-draining sites. Reaching 1-3 feet tall with fine, needle-like foliage, this species offers great pollinator support with clouds of white flowers in late summer. A true stunner when planted in large drifts. Best in full sun, tolerant of dry soils and part shade.
